Written by Jainey James » Updated on: March 10th, 2025
Laravel has become one of the most preferred PHP frameworks due to its elegant syntax, scalability, and security features. Whether you’re a startup or an established business, hiring the right Laravel developer is crucial for ensuring seamless web development. With technology rapidly evolving, the demand for expert Laravel development services has skyrocketed, making it essential to know what skills to look for in 2025.
If you’re looking to hire a developer from a reputable Laravel development company, this guide will help you understand the key competencies they should possess.
Since Laravel is a PHP-based framework, a skilled Laravel developer must have in-depth knowledge of PHP 8 and its latest features. Additionally, understanding Laravel’s core concepts, including routing, middleware, and service providers, is essential.
Key Aspects to Check:
Strong grasp of PHP object-oriented programming (OOP).
Experience with Laravel features like Eloquent ORM, Blade templating, and Artisan CLI.
Ability to develop, test, and maintain Laravel applications.
A competent developer should be well-versed in modern Laravel web development services, ensuring they can build high-performance and secure applications.
What to Look For?
Experience with API development using Laravel.
Understanding of Laravel Mix and asset compilation.
Proficiency in using Laravel Nova and Spark for project scaling.
Efficient database handling is critical for Laravel projects. Developers must be comfortable using MySQL, PostgreSQL, or MongoDB alongside Eloquent ORM.
Essential Database Skills:
Writing optimized SQL queries.
Handling database migrations and seeders.
Working with relationships in Eloquent ORM.
Laravel follows the Model-View-Controller (MVC) architecture, which improves code organization. A skilled developer should understand design patterns like Singleton, Repository, and Dependency Injection.
Why is This Important?
It ensures clean and maintainable code.
Enhances application scalability.
Boosts development efficiency.
With the rise of mobile applications and third-party integrations, a Laravel developer must be adept at building and consuming RESTful APIs.
Key Skills Required:
Proficiency in Laravel Passport and Sanctum for authentication.
Knowledge of JSON and XML formats.
API versioning and security best practices.
Although Laravel is a back-end framework, developers should have a working knowledge of front-end technologies like:
HTML, CSS, and JavaScript.
Vue.js, React, or Alpine.js for interactive UI components.
Tailwind CSS or Bootstrap for responsive designs.
A full-stack understanding allows developers to collaborate effectively with front-end teams.
Security is a critical aspect of web applications. A proficient Laravel development agency will ensure that their developers follow security best practices.
Security Aspects to Assess:
Implementing authentication and authorization using Laravel Breeze or Jetstream.
Preventing SQL injection, CSRF, and XSS attacks.
Data encryption and secure API token management.
A professional Laravel development company prioritizes quality assurance. Developers must be familiar with:
PHPUnit for unit testing.
Laravel Dusk for browser testing.
Debugging tools like Laravel Telescope and Log Viewer.
Testing ensures that applications run smoothly without bugs or vulnerabilities.
Modern web development requires knowledge of DevOps for smooth application deployment.
Key DevOps Skills:
Experience with CI/CD pipelines using GitHub Actions or Jenkins.
Server management on AWS, DigitalOcean, or Laravel Forge.
Docker and Kubernetes for containerized deployment.
Every Laravel developer should be proficient in Git for collaborative development.
Skills to Look For:
Using Git for version control and branching strategies.
Experience with platforms like GitHub, GitLab, or Bitbucket.
Resolving merge conflicts and code reviews.
A slow application can affect user experience and SEO. Developers must optimize Laravel applications for speed.
Techniques for Optimization:
Query optimization with indexing and caching.
Use of Redis or Memcached for session storage.
Implementing lazy loading and eager loading in Eloquent ORM.
Apart from technical expertise, a developer should have strong communication and problem-solving skills.
Important Soft Skills:
Clear communication with team members and clients.
Ability to work under pressure and meet deadlines.
Creative problem-solving and adaptability.
An experienced Laravel development agency ensures that its developers are skilled in using Laravel’s extensive ecosystem.
Must-Know Laravel Tools:
Laravel Horizon for job queue monitoring.
Laravel Envoy for task automation.
Laravel Cashier for subscription billing management.
Many businesses require mobile apps alongside their web applications. A Laravel developer should be able to integrate Laravel with mobile applications using APIs.
Required Knowledge:
Laravel’s integration with Flutter or React Native.
API handling for mobile authentication.
WebSockets for real-time communication.
Beyond technical skills, developers must understand business goals to deliver functional and efficient applications.
How This Helps?
Ensures alignment with business objectives.
Improves user experience and customer satisfaction.
Helps in making strategic development decisions.
1. What should I look for when hiring a Laravel developer?
Look for expertise in PHP, Laravel framework, database management, API development, front-end technologies, security best practices, and performance optimization.
2. How much experience should a Laravel developer have?
It depends on your project needs. For complex applications, hire a developer with at least 3-5 years of experience in Laravel web development services.
3. Should a Laravel developer know front-end technologies?
Yes, a basic understanding of HTML, CSS, JavaScript, and frameworks like Vue.js or React is beneficial for seamless integration.
4. How do I ensure the security of my Laravel application?
Hire developers from a reliable Laravel development company that follows security best practices like data encryption, authentication, and XSS protection.
5. What are the best Laravel tools a developer should know?
A skilled Laravel developer should be familiar with Laravel Horizon, Envoy, Cashier, Nova, and Passport for efficient development.
6. How do I find the right Laravel development agency?
Look for an agency with a strong portfolio, experienced developers, client testimonials, and expertise in delivering scalable Laravel applications.
Hiring the right Laravel developer in 2025 requires evaluating both technical and soft skills. Whether you choose an individual developer or a Laravel development agency, ensure they have expertise in Laravel’s ecosystem, security practices, API development, and performance optimization.
A proficient developer will help you build scalable, high-performance applications while ensuring smooth functionality. Investing in quality Laravel development services will pay off in the long run, leading to robust and secure web solutions.
Disclaimer: We do not promote, endorse, or advertise betting, gambling, casinos, or any related activities. Any engagement in such activities is at your own risk, and we hold no responsibility for any financial or personal losses incurred. Our platform is a publisher only and does not claim ownership of any content, links, or images unless explicitly stated. We do not create, verify, or guarantee the accuracy, legality, or originality of third-party content. Content may be contributed by guest authors or sponsored, and we assume no liability for its authenticity or any consequences arising from its use. If you believe any content or images infringe on your copyright, please contact us at [email protected] for immediate removal.
Copyright © 2019-2025 IndiBlogHub.com. All rights reserved. Hosted on DigitalOcean for fast, reliable performance.